WMT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review

2,601 of the 5,806 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Walmart Inc (WMT)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$112B — up 6% from $106B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 151 funds opened new WMT positions and 136 closed out — a net gain of 15 holders — while 1,125 added to existing stakes and 1,007 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fisher Asset Management, adding an estimated $1B. The largest seller was GQG Partners, cutting an estimated $1.29B.
